1. Performance and Speed: The Need for Speed
In the digital age, where instant gratification reigns supreme, users expect websites to load at lightning speed. A slow-loading website leads to frustrated visitors, higher bounce rates, and missed opportunities.
When evaluating hosting providers, prioritize these performance indicators:
- Server Technology: Opt for providers that utilize modern server technologies like LiteSpeed or Nginx, known for their speed and efficiency.
- SSD Storage: Solid-State Drives (SSDs) offer blazing-fast data access compared to traditional hard drives, significantly improving page load times.
- Caching Mechanisms: Server-side caching stores frequently accessed data in memory for quicker retrieval, reducing server load and speeding up content delivery.
- Content Delivery Network (CDN): A CDN distributes your website’s content across a global network of servers, ensuring faster loading times for visitors from different geographical locations. If you are using WordPress, there are lots of plug-ins available.

3. Security: Protecting Your Digital Assets
Your website and its data are valuable assets that require protection. Choose a hosting provider that takes security seriously, implementing measures to safeguard your site and user information from malicious attacks.
Key security features to look for include:
- SSL Certificates: Encrypt data transmitted between your website and visitors’ browsers, protecting sensitive information like login credentials and payment details. There are lot’s of cheap SSL or premium quality and price SSL are available in the market.
- Firewalls: A robust firewall acts as a shield, blocking malicious traffic and preventing unauthorized access to your server and website files.
- Malware Scanning and Removal: Proactive measures to detect and eliminate malware threats, safeguarding your website’s integrity and user experience. If you are using any CMS like WordPress then there are lots of plug-ins out there can make your work more easy.
- Regular Backups: Ensure your hosting provider offers regular backups of your website data, allowing you to restore your site in case of data loss or corruption.
4. Scalability: Room to Grow
As your website gains traction and attracts more visitors, its resource requirements will inevitably increase. Choose a hosting provider that offers scalable plans, allowing you to seamlessly upgrade your resources (CPU, RAM, storage) as your traffic and data needs evolve. This ensures your website can handle growth without experiencing performance issues or downtime.
